When a skeleton is discovered on a Devon smallholding, DS Wesley
Peterson, a keen amateur archaeologist, is intrigued by the
possibility that it is a Viking corpse, buried in keeping with
ancient traditions. But he has a rather more urgent crime to solve-
the disappearance of a Danish tourist. Wesley finds disturbing
evidence that the attractive Dane has been abducted. His boss Gerry
Heffernan believes that Ingeborg's disappearance is linked to a
spate of brutal robberies and that she witnessed something she
shouldn't have. But is her disappearance linked to far older
events? For it seems that this may not have been Ingeborg's first
visit to this far from quiet West Country backwater...Kate Ellis's
wonderfully addictive series of West Country set crime novels
feature Wesley Peterson, one of Devon's first black detectives.
